South Africa Champions vs England Champions Match 3 Match Team Squad List: World Championship of Legends, 2024
South Africa Champions vs England Champions
Highlights
Squad
Points Table
SAC
V
EDC
No Squad Yet
The lineup is in the works don’t miss the reveal!